In the vast ocean of technological advancements, the sea transport industry is navigating the waves of digital transformation, reshaping how goods and people move across the globe. The convergence of cutting-edge technologies with traditional maritime practices propels the industry into a new era of efficiency, sustainability, and connectivity.

At the heart of this transformation lies the Internet of Things (IoT), a network of interconnected devices and sensors embedded in ships, containers, and ports. IoT-enabled vessels collect real-time data on fuel consumption, engine performance, weather conditions, and cargo status, empowering ship operators to make data-driven decisions and optimize operational efficiency. From predictive maintenance to route optimization, IoT revolutionizes vessel management, reduces downtime, enhances overall safety and improves resultant digital transformation.

Artificial Intelligence (AI) is another powerful force reshaping sea transport. AI algorithms analyze great amounts of data to optimize cargo loading, predict vessel performance, and streamline logistics operations. By harnessing the power of AI, shipping companies can improve fuel efficiency, reduce carbon emissions, and achieve cost savings.

Furthermore, digitalization has transformed port operations, streamlining processes and enhancing connectivity. Smart ports leverage IoT and AI to automate cargo handling, monitor traffic flow, and manage inventory. This digital revolution in ports expedites vessel turnaround times and improves supply chain visibility, reducing delays and increasing the reliability of sea transport.

The adoption of blockchain technology brings unprecedented transparency and security to sea transport. Blockchain enables secure and tamper-proof record-keeping, ensuring the integrity of shipping documents, such as bills of lading and certificates of origin. This trust-based system minimizes the risk of fraud and simplifies trade processes, enhancing the efficiency of international shipping.

Furthermore, autonomous shipping is emerging as a game-changing force in the sea transport domain—uncrewed and remotely operated vessels present possibilities, promising heightened safety and cost-effectiveness. However, amidst the transformative potential, the sea transport industry faces its fair share of challenges. Foremost among them is cybersecurity, as the industry becomes increasingly interconnected and reliant on digital infrastructure. To safeguard against potential cyber threats, robust cybersecurity measures and collaborative efforts among stakeholders are paramount.
